<div dir="auto"><div><div class="gmail_quote"><div dir="ltr" class="gmail_attr">On Tue, Feb 23, 2021, 2:52 PM David Chmelik <<a href="mailto:davidnchmelik@gmail.com">davidnchmelik@gmail.com</a>> wrote:<br></div><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">On 2/21/21 1:50 PM, Markus Reichelt wrote:<br>
> * David Chmelik <<a href="mailto:davidnchmelik@gmail.com" target="_blank" rel="noreferrer">davidnchmelik@gmail.com</a>> wrote:<br>
><br>
>> On 5.10.n kernels I always get the error below (so am forced to use<br>
>> older kernels.)  However you said it works for you somehow (with<br>
>> modifications?)<br>
> It worked on -current some time in the past, it doesn't anymore as of -current Sat Feb 20 21:04:15 UTC 2021<br>
><br>
> you might want to try something like this<br>
><br>
> cd /tmp<br>
> gpg --keyserver <a href="http://keys.gnupg.net" rel="noreferrer noreferrer" target="_blank">keys.gnupg.net</a> --recv-key "D307 6BC3 E783 EE74 7F09  B8B7 0368 EF57 9C7B A3B6"<br>
> wget <a href="https://slackbuilds.org/slackbuilds/14.2/system/zfs-on-linux.tar.gz" rel="noreferrer noreferrer" target="_blank">https://slackbuilds.org/slackbuilds/14.2/system/zfs-on-linux.tar.gz</a> <a href="https://slackbuilds.org/slackbuilds/14.2/system/zfs-on-linux.tar.gz.asc" rel="noreferrer noreferrer" target="_blank">https://slackbuilds.org/slackbuilds/14.2/system/zfs-on-linux.tar.gz.asc</a><br>
> gpg zfs-on-linux.tar.gz.asc && tar xf zfs-on-linux.tar.gz && cd zfs-on-linux<br>
><br>
> gpg --keyserver <a href="http://keys.gnupg.net" rel="noreferrer noreferrer" target="_blank">keys.gnupg.net</a> --recv-key "4F3B A9AB 6D1F 8D68 3DC2  DFB5 6AD8 60EE D459 8027"<br>
> wget <a href="https://github.com/openzfs/zfs/releases/download/zfs-2.0.3/zfs-2.0.3.tar.gz.asc" rel="noreferrer noreferrer" target="_blank">https://github.com/openzfs/zfs/releases/download/zfs-2.0.3/zfs-2.0.3.tar.gz.asc</a> <a href="https://github.com/openzfs/zfs/releases/download/zfs-2.0.3/zfs-2.0.3.tar.gz" rel="noreferrer noreferrer" target="_blank">https://github.com/openzfs/zfs/releases/download/zfs-2.0.3/zfs-2.0.3.tar.gz</a><br>
> gpg zfs-2.0.3.tar.gz.asc && su -lc "VERSION=2.0.3 sh zfs-on-linux.SlackBuild"<br>
<br>
Changing the version to 2.0.3 and building with that worked to build a <br>
package, which does not work.  The module is somewhere it shouldn't be: <br>
/usr/lib/modules , instead of /lib/modules .  Modprobe couldn't load <br>
it.  I think the build script is even now broken for 0.8.6 (same <br>
problem) for Slackware stable.<br></blockquote></div></div><div dir="auto"><br></div><div dir="auto">I just tried building the 0.8.6 version on my 14.2 system running a 5.10.x kernel, which obviously didn't work. I then specified an older 5.4.66 kernel I used and it built fine and stored the modules in the correct location (/lib/modules/5.4.66/extra/).</div><div dir="auto"><br></div><div dir="auto">It might be that the newer 2.0.x versions require different build options.</div><div dir="auto"><br></div><div dir="auto">Jeremy</div><div dir="auto"><div class="gmail_quote"><bl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ex">
</blockquote></div></div></div>